What are the typical pet-friendly RV rental costs in Atlanta by vehicle class and season?

Typical pet-friendly RV rental costs in Atlanta are dynamic, similar to airline tickets, and fluctuate daily based on availability, seasonality, and supplier pricing decisions. During off-peak seasons, like January or late November, you might find daily rates for a pet-friendly Class C motorhome starting from approximately $100-$150 USD, whereas peak seasons such as spring break (March-April) or summer (June-August) could see prices rise to $250-$400+ per day. Beyond the base rental rate, specific pet fees are common, often ranging from $150 to $250 per trip to cover additional cleaning. For instance, a medium-sized Class C motorhome with sleeping capacity for 5, like the 'rv rentals Utah example Sunrise Escape' (7.6m length, 167L fresh water tank), might incur a single pet fee. Larger Class A motorhomes, offering more luxury and space, will generally have higher base rates, potentially starting from $300-$500+ per day. Which pet-friendly RV classes are available in Atlanta and how do they compare?

Atlanta offers a range of pet-friendly motorhome and campervan classes, primarily Class B, Class C, and occasionally Class A, each providing different amenities and driving experiences. Class B campervans, such as a "Van - Economy" (approx. 6.5m length), are compact, nimble, and typically feature front air conditioning, a small kitchen, and a shower/toilet, making them ideal for couples or small families with a single pet. They offer easier maneuverability, perfect for navigating suburban Atlanta roads and fitting into smaller campground spots. Class C motorhomes are the most popular choice for families and offer a good balance of space and drivability. Models like the "24' Class C Motorhome" (7.46m length, 166L fresh water tank, sleeping 5) or the "rv rental atlanta example Eclipse Camper" (9.4m length, sleeping 6) typically come with multiple beds, a full kitchen with a gas stove and refrigerator, and a separate shower and toilet, ensuring comfort for 4-6 people and their pets. They usually include a generator and ample storage for pet supplies. For a more luxurious experience, Class A motorhomes, exemplified by a "Class A - Thor ACE 30" (9.37m length, sleeping 6-7), offer expansive living areas, larger kitchens, and often multiple slide-outs, providing superior comfort for larger groups or those seeking a premium journey with their pets. Remember, a standard car driver's license is sufficient for all these motorhome classes, so there's no need for special permits or CDL. What booking flexibility and cancellation policies should I look for with pet-friendly RV rentals in Atlanta?

When arranging a pet-friendly RV rental in Atlanta, understanding booking flexibility and cancellation policies is essential. Most suppliers offer varied policies, ranging from strict non-refundable options to more flexible choices that allow changes or cancellations with a fee, typically depending on how far in advance you cancel. For extended road trips, consider selecting suppliers known for their accommodating policies. One-way rentals from Atlanta to another city, such as to Charlotte, are frequently available with most major suppliers, though these typically incur a drop-off fee. For instance, a one-way fee from Atlanta to a city like Orlando might range from $150 to $500, depending on the distance and demand. Mileage packages are also a common offering, allowing you to prepay for miles at a reduced rate compared to per-mile charges. Where are pet-friendly dump stations near Atlanta

Several convenient pet-friendly dump stations are available near Atlanta including facilities at Stone Mountain Park Campground 25 miles east of Downtown Atlanta Red Top Mountain State Park 50 miles north and various private campgrounds or truck stops along major interstates like I-75 and I-20 on the outskirts of the city

What are the best pet-friendly campgrounds near Atlanta with city access

Stone Mountain Park Campground just 25 miles east of Atlanta is highly recommended as a pet-friendly base offering 300 sites and easy access to attractions via park shuttles Other excellent options include Red Top Mountain State Park and Lake Lanier Islands Campgrounds which offer a mix of natural beauty and reasonable proximity to Atlantas MARTA stations for urban exploration

Are there specific bridge clearances or vehicle restrictions for RVs around Downtown Atlanta

While most major interstates around Atlanta like I-75 I-85 and I-20 have ample bridge clearances RV travelers should remain aware of their vehicles height especially when exiting into older downtown areas or parking garages Always pay attention to signage for specific bridge clearance warnings particularly on local streets

How does Atlantas traffic affect RV travel and whats the best time to drive near I-285

Atlantas traffic especially around Spaghetti Junction the I-285I-85 interchange can be dense during peak hours 6-9 AM and 4-7 PM on weekdays To minimize stress in your rented RV aim to drive through or around the city during off-peak times such as late morning 10 AM-2 PM or late evening after 8 PM Drive slowly and carefully and you can drive almost anywhere without issues

Can I find pet-friendly RV parking directly at Atlanta attractions like the Georgia Aquarium

Direct RV parking at major Atlanta attractions like the Georgia Aquarium or World of Coca-Cola is very limited or non-existent in downtown areas Its best to park your pet-friendly motorhome at a nearby RV park such as Stone Mountain and use Atlantas public transit system MARTA or a ride-sharing service to reach city-center destinations with your pet

How far in advance should I book my Atlanta RV rental

We recommend booking your RV rental 3 to 6 months in advance especially if you plan to travel during the peak seasons of spring April-May or fall September-October Booking early secures better availability and often results in more affordable daily rates

Whats included in the daily price

The daily rental rate typically includes the vehicle statutory liability insurance and often a basic kitchen and linen kit Additional costs can include mileage packages generator usage and optional extras You can upgrade to a top-level deductible for extra peace of mind which is a popular choice for first-time renters

Do I need a special licence for a motorhome in Atlanta

No you do not need a special license or commercial drivers license CDL to rent a motorhome in Atlanta A standard valid car drivers license is sufficient for all rental vehicle classes including Class A Class B and Class C motorhomes

When is the best time to take an RV trip in Atlanta

The best times for an RV trip from Atlanta are spring and fall Spring April-May offers blooming wildflowers and pleasant temperatures while fall September-October provides stunning autumn foliage and cooler drier weather making both seasons ideal for driving and outdoor activities
